Veterinarians report that the orangutan cubs at Nandankanan Zoo in Odisha are now stable in health and display increased activity levels.

Veterinarians at Nandankanan Zoo in Bhubaneswar have confirmed that the orphaned orangutan cubs are now in stable health condition after a period of intensive care. The animals, which were previously showing signs of stress and reduced appetite, have regained normal weight and are actively engaging with their environment.

Observations over the past weeks indicate a marked increase in exploratory behavior, with the cubs climbing trees, playing with toys, and interacting more frequently with caretakers. This uptick in activity is a positive sign that the rehabilitation program is effective.

Zoo officials plan to continue monitoring the cubs’ progress and will gradually introduce them to a larger enclosure to prepare for eventual release into a protected habitat. The successful improvement in the cubs’ health and behavior has been hailed as a milestone for wildlife conservation efforts in Odisha.
